Parity-Violating Excitation of the Delta(1232): Hadron Structure and New Physics

We consider prospects for studying the parity-violating (PV) electroweak excitation of the \Delta(1232) resonance with polarized electron scattering. Given present knowledge of Standard Model parameters, such PV experiments could allow a determination of the N -> \Delta electroweak helicity amplitudes. We discuss the experimental feasibility and theoretical interpretability of such a determination as well as the prospective implications for hadron structure theory. We also analyze the extent to which a PV N -> \Delta measurement could constrain various extensions of the Standard Model.
